3DEM TOMOGRAPHIC RECONSTRUCTION:

Transform-based Tracking, Bundle Adjustment and Reconstruction (TxBR) Software for 3D image acquisition and reconstruction of electron microscopic tomography (EMT) datasets.  Accommodates effects of curvilinear electron trajectories, sample warping, point spread functions (PSF), errors in alignment, noise, and the missing cone of projections. Supports reconstruction from various schemes of data acquisition, notably multiple tilt series of the same region of interest, acquired at different clocked orientations about the optical axis.

 

3DEM IMAGE SEGMENTATION:

Cascaded Hierarchical Model (CHM): Provides a scalable solution for the automatic segmentation of images, including natural scene processing and cellular structures in electron microscopy data.

CDeep3M: A plug-and-play, cloud-based deep learning solution for the automatic segmentation of light, electron and X-ray microscopy data sets.

Probability Map Viewer: A web application for viewing probability map generation in near real time on tiled image data.

Segmentation Utilities: Post-processing tools for masking segmented features, manipulating IMOD model files, and performing organelle specific morphometric analysis.

IMOD Utilities: NCMIR developed plugins for IMOD for manually tracing contours, performing stereology, and facilitating volumetric data analysis.

MULTICOLOR ELECTRON MICROSCOPY:

multicolor_em: NCMIR developed ImageJ plug-in for overlaying correlated, color-coded nanoSIMS/EELS chemical maps atop conventional EM images.  Refer to “Multicolor Electron Microscopy for Simultaneous Visualization of Multiple Molecular Species.” Cell Chemical Biology, 2016 for additional details.

 

CELL IMAGE LIBRARY (CIL): 

The CIL is a NCMIR maintained, public resource database of images, videos, and animations of cells, capturing a wide diversity of organisms, cell types, and cellular processes. The purpose of this database is to advance research on cellular activity, with the ultimate goal of improving human health.

Cell Image Library Website:  The CIL website is the public interface to the database.  Features include general keyword search, advanced ontology assisted search, interactive visual cells, and multiple image display browsers. The CIL utilizes an Elasticsearch based NoSQL JSON search engine.

CIL Rest API: This API allows the CIL website to retrieve and find documents from the Elasticsearch JSON search engine.

NCMIR Tools: Command Line Tools for interacting with the NCMIR/CIL hosted filesystem.

CIL Image Viewer (Public): Web-based, multi-resolution image stack (volume) browser.

CIL Image Viewer Data Convertor: Scripts for processing image volumes into the multi-resolution format compatible with the CIL Image Viewer.
